Sanbona Wildlife Reserve: The heart of the Little Karoo

At the foot of the towering Warmwaterberg Mountains, you’ll find Sanbona Wildlife Reserve. The reserve boasts an impressive 58 000 hectares of sculpted Cape Fold Mountains, wide-open Karoo plains, indigenous flora and fauna and rare examples of San rock art – some dating back more than 3500 years. Explore a “Big 5” wilderness sanctuary, raw nature and thrilling game drives – all just three hours from Cape Town. The vast landscapes, alluring stillness and luxurious lodges all play a part in what makes Sanbona special.

Thrilling game drives

Travel through the wild landscape with a qualified ranger in a comfortable open Land Cruiser. Game drives take place during the tranquil moods of sunrise and sunset where numerous species of plants, birds, big game and other animals can be seen. Guests are treated to a hot beverage during the sunrise game drives whilst sundowner evening drives offer spectacular displays of light as the sun sets over the Little Karoo.

Luxury safari accommodation

Stay at your choice of three luxurious lodges or a back-to-nature Explorer Camp adventure. Each lodge offers privacy, tranquillity and breath-taking views of the surrounding mountains and plains. The Sanbona Explorer Camp combines the opulence of the reserve with a true camping experience by sleeping in mobile appointed tents around a camp-fire.

Ancient rock art

Aside from the array of game and majestic landscapes, another of the exquisite attractions available at Sanbona Wildlife Reserve is the ancient rock art. With seven recorded rock-sites depicting the lives and spiritual beliefs of the San and Khoi-Khoi, this is some of the only evidence that remains of the people who lived in the area until 100 years ago.
